Abstract

An electromotive drive device including a small motor and a small-capacity battery more effectively improves the fuel economy of an engine-driven vehicle. An electromotive drive device includes: a motor for driving a vehicle; a battery storing electrical energy to rotate the motor; an inverter; a converting mechanism transmitting rotation of the motor to a drive shaft at a predetermined conversion ratio independently of a conversion ratio at which an engine is driven; and a control unit controlling an operation of the inverter. The control unit is configured so that upper vehicle speed limits, to which the motor is allowed to operate, can be set separately during powering and during regeneration, respectively.
